229.5 instead of .52

229.5....

Oil itself for lubrication is fine but the 229.52 is a very low ash content for the catalytic converter that mounted right at the engine. Over time a non low ash oil will slowly plug/degrade this particulate filter and cause premature failure.

Same scenario with the Diesels...

What probably you don't understand is that the viscosity is within the spec. 229.52 or 229.61 won't find them in 5W-40 as those two specs need to provide cold temps fuel efficiency and flow of oil and for example 5W40 has spec. 229.51
Stick to the spec 229.52 and 5W30 viscosity for example if that is going to be easier for you.
